About the Opportunity
Hartford HealthCare (HHC) is seeking a skilled Weight Loss Physician Assistant or Nurse Practitioner to join our Medical & Surgical Weight Loss Team.
Key Responsibilities
- Provide outpatient care to patients primarily in Meriden, CT.
- Manage your own practice style while having the support and resources of a comprehensive weight loss program.
- No call required.
- Work in an office setting providing initial and follow-up consultations with medical weight loss patients, including prescribing, treating, and educating patients.
- Collaborate with physicians and Patient Navigators to coordinate patient care.
- Document care plans and track patient work-ups.
- Participate in bariatric seminars, work groups, and hospital committees.
Requirements
- Eligibility to be licensed in CT as a Physician Assistant (PA) or Nurse Practitioner (APRN) is required.
- Eligibility to be certified as a Physician Assistant, Family Nurse Practitioner (FNP), or Adult Geriatric Primary Care Nurse Practitioner (AGPCNP) is required.
- 1-2 years of experience practicing as an Advanced Practitioner is highly preferred.
